XRP Holds $1.90 as Retail Fear Spikes: Validator Says Current Level is a Strategic Buying Opportunity

Source Newsbtc

XRP is trading above $1.90 after several weeks of pressure that pushed the token below the $2 psychological level. The pullback comes amid a broader crypto market downturn that has erased roughly $200 billion in total market capitalization since early January.

For XRP, the decline has been accompanied by a sharp deterioration in retail sentiment, even as some on-chain analysts and ecosystem participants argue that the current range carries longer-term significance.

While price action remains fragile, the debate around XRP has shifted from short-term momentum to questions of positioning, ownership structure, and adoption-driven fundamentals.

XRP Validator Highlights Accumulation Window Below $2

Crypto investor and XRPL validator 24HRSCRYPTO argues that XRP’s price below $2 represents a narrowing window for accumulation rather than a reflection of weakening fundamentals.

The commentary focuses on affordability and timing, noting that earlier market participants were able to build large positions with relatively modest capital, a dynamic that becomes harder as prices rise.

On-ledger data shows that more than 500,000 XRP Ledger accounts already hold over 10,000 XRP. Since these figures represent accounts rather than individuals, actual concentration may be higher.

According to the validator, this suggests that sizeable XRP holdings are becoming structurally harder to achieve for new entrants, especially if prices move higher.

The analysis also highlights cash flow constraints. Using fixed monthly investment scenarios, 24HRSCRYPTO explains that rising prices mathematically reduce the number of XRP units investors can accumulate over time. From this perspective, scarcity is not framed as sentiment-driven, but as a function of price appreciation.

Retail Sentiment Hits “Extreme Fear” Territory

Data from Santiment shows that XRP retail sentiment has slipped into “extreme fear” for the third time this year. The ratio of positive to negative sentiment dropped below 1.873 on January 20 and has continued to weaken. Historically, similar sentiment lows have coincided with short-term price rebounds, although outcomes have varied.

XRP has already staged a modest recovery, rising from around $1.89 to near $1.95. However, analysts caution that fearful sentiment alone does not guarantee sustained upside, especially in a market shaped by geopolitical uncertainty and declining risk appetite.

Technical Pressure Meets Ecosystem Developments

From a technical standpoint, XRP’s monthly candle has turned bearish, with strong selling noted near the $2.70–$3.00 zone. Analysts point to $1.90 as a key pivot, warning that a monthly close below this level could open the door to deeper supports near $1.60.

Similarly, developments within the Ripple ecosystem continue to unfold. The recent Binance listing of RLUSD has expanded liquidity and access to Ripple’s stablecoin infrastructure, while executives maintain that 2026 could mark a shift toward broader institutional use of blockchain-based payments.
